I just had a friend drop off his 91 350 4x4 for me to fix a minor leak on it. Its purple and gray and has over 7000 miles on the odometer and he says the speedometer cable was broke for over a year!!!!! This thing is still fast ,He has replaced 1 CVT belt on it at around 4000 miles he still has the old one for a spare. I've got a 94 300 4x4 with 5300 miles on it but I gave it to my wife last year when I got my Magnum 500.
